Denver’s St. Patrick’s Day Parade Turns Downtown Green
Denver goes green for its annual St. Patrick’s Day Parade, starting at 9:30 a.m. on Saturday, March 14, 2026. This year, the route starts at 19th and Wynkoop then proceeds down Wynkoop to 17th, south to Blake and then marches down Blake to 27th and beyond. This year’s theme is “Stars, Stripes and Shamrocks!” [Read more…] about Denver’s St. Patrick’s Day Parade Turns Downtown Green
Glowing Wild Lights Up The Denver Zoo This Spring
Glowing Wild at Denver Zoo Conservation Alliance returns for its second year, inviting Colorado families to travel the world in a single evening, from the lush forests of Asia to radiant reefs of Australia. Guests will experience the glimmer of 60 illuminated scenes and 175 new larger-than-life lantern sculptures that bring animals and their stories to light, all handcrafted by Chinese artisans. Glowing Wild is a limited-time event on select nights from March 13 through May 10, 2026. [Read more…] about Glowing Wild Lights Up The Denver Zoo This Spring

Denver Public Library Holds Huge Spring Used Book Sale
The Friends of the Denver Public Library is sooo happy to announce the return of its Central Library Used Book Sale. It runs Friday to Sunday, March 20 to 22, 2026, in Park View at the Central Library and features thousands of gently-loved children’s books, cookbooks, novels, popular CDs/DVDs and more — all bargain priced.
